sourceMicrosoft has made available a beta version of its WinFS next-generation filing system to subscribers of the Microsoft Developer Network (MSDN). But although WinFS was originally intended to form part of the forthcoming Windows Vista operating system, the beta requires Windows XP with Service Pack 2.
WinFS has been described by Microsoft as a storage platform that bridges the worlds of file, relational, and XML data. Compared with the file system on current versions of Windows, it is expected to enable users to find and relate information stored on their computers more easily.
